Hello all: I just got a red with black top 2009 Mini Cooper non S with 92K Kms for my step daughter. The car was a one owner car with all sevice records from a local Mini/BMW. Being a 2002 Miata and 2011 328i owner, I can appreciate a fun car and a well built car. The MINI seemed like a good combination and I thought the car would be a safe buy.
Less than 100kms in, I have the CEL on and a local BMW/Mini specialist is saying it’s a $2600 timing chain issue. THE car also seems overly smoky and seems have a leak or is burning oil that is definetly noticeable in the cabin.
Any suggestions? I really love the way the car drives, but it already seems to be a money pit. In comparison, in 16 years and 135k kms on the Miata I’ve never had one issue or light come on. Even the BMW at 88k kms has been quite reliable.
Did i I get a Lemon?! You guys seem great and ALMOST as passionate as the Miata forum users and I want to enjoy the car as much.
Please help! Love the car. Hate the idea of it never working.
I Have scoured this site for relevant threads and I know there are several possible issues to resolve, but I’m wondering if anyone has any logical path to resolve the issues I’m having in a cost effective path.
